Comparison review

LG Optimus Slider is just a bit better than the Samsung Intercept, having a 47 score against 46.8. Both of these phones use Android OS (operating system), but LG Optimus Slider has the newer 2.3 version while Samsung Intercept has Android 2.2 version, so it provides some nice extra features and increased performance. Even though the LG Optimus Slider is somewhat heavier than the Samsung Intercept, it's just a little bit thinner and newer.

LG Optimus Slider counts with a sharper screen than Samsung Intercept, and although they both have a display of the same size, the LG Optimus Slider also has a quite better count of pixels per inch in the screen and a higher 480 x 320 resolution. The LG Optimus Slider has a superior memory for applications, games, photos and videos than Samsung Intercept. Both have a slot for SD memory cards that admits a maximum of 32 GB.

The LG Optimus Slider and Samsung Intercept both count with very similar processing units, and although the LG Optimus Slider has 256 MB more RAM memory, they both have a Single-Core processing unit. LG Optimus Slider's battery lifetime is just as good as Samsung Intercept's battery lifetime. The Samsung Intercept has a little bit better camera than LG Optimus Slider. Both have a back facing camera with a 3.2 mega-pixels resolution.

The LG Optimus Slider not only is the best phones of the ones we compare here, but it's also cheaper than the Samsung Intercept, making it an easy choice.
